"I stayed here because there was a pool. When I arrived about 8 or 9pm there was a self-check-in at the gate. I was not sent a code, but a friend who spoke French called and got it for me. It was not sent through Hotels.com or by email. Without calling I would have not been able to stay here at all and would have been far from Agen with no room. It is VERY FAR from Agen, not in Agen as listed on the hotels.com site. The pool was covered for the night and opened at 8am the next morning. Check-out was at 10. There is no ice machine, no refrigerator, no hotel staff. I got up at 8 to use the pool for an hour. When I checked out the hotel front desk person called a cab for me. It was about 30 euro to get back to Agen. This is the only person I spoke to during my entire stay and she was lovely and helpful and understanding of my baby French as I counted on my fingers to tell her my room number. If you aren't prepared for this odd system, you will not be able to check-in if you arrive late. There is an elevator. There is no communication with guests. Pool is very small and was being cleaned during the one hour I was able to use it during my stay. I swam anyway, but the vacuum was underfoot and would not have been safe for children to swim."
